The smallest and deadliest kingslayer of all them all is a tiny species of jellyfish found in temperate and tropical waters around the world, including Australia. It got its name, Common Kingslayer, when Robert King, a scientists who travelled to Queensland in 2002, died of Irukandji syndrome after being by stung by the jellyfish.
